4/A: Artivion VP, Human Resources, Matthew A. Getz, Corrects Share Reporting After Sell-to-Cover Transaction
SEC Filing (Form 4/A)
Matthew A. Getz, VP of Human Resources at Artivion, Inc., files an amendment to a previous Form 4 to correct the number of shares beneficially owned following a sell-to-cover transaction.
Summary
- This is an amendment to a Form 4 filing by Matthew A. Getz, VP of Human Resources at Artivion, Inc.
- The amendment corrects an administrative error in the original filing regarding the number of shares sold in a sell-to-cover transaction on February 26, 2024.
- The corrected filing shows that on February 27, 2024, Getz sold 325 shares of common stock at a price of $19.8344 per share to cover tax withholding obligations upon the vesting of performance stock units.
- Following the reported transaction, Getz beneficially owns 46,115 shares of Artivion, Inc.
- The sell-to-cover transaction was not a discretionary transaction.
